Ark. Code Ann. § 26-57-239

Consumer to require stamps affixed in proper manner

Acts 1977, No. 546, § 18; A.S.A. 1947, § 84-4518.

Every consumer shall require when he or she purchases, receives, takes into his or her possession, or has delivered upon his or her premises cigarettes in packages, cartons, or other containers, that the proper stamps be affixed in the manner required by this subchapter to show that the tax has been paid thereon.
